V2Ray 是一个强大的网络代理工具,能够帮助用户实现科学上网的目的。在使用 V2Ray 时,配置文件的正确设置至关重要。本篇文章将详细介绍如何更改 V2Ray 的配置,涵盖常用配置项、具体操作步骤以及常见问题解答。
目录
V2Ray 配置文件概述
V2Ray 的配置文件通常以 JSON 格式存储,包含了多种配置项。这些配置项决定了 V2Ray 的工作方式,包括代理类型、传输协议和服务器地址等。
如何找到 V2Ray 配置文件
V2Ray 的配置文件位置因安装方式而异。常见的配置文件路径包括:
- Linux 系统:
/etc/v2ray/config.json
- Windows 系统:
C:\Program Files\V2Ray\config.json
- MacOS 系统:
/usr/local/etc/v2ray/config.json
V2Ray 配置项详解
在更改 V2Ray 的配置之前,我们需要了解一些常见的配置项。
一般配置项
- outbounds: 定义流量的出口,通常设置为
vmess
、vless
、socks
等。 - inbounds: 定义流量的入口,常用的协议有
vmess
、socks
。 - port: 定义 V2Ray 监听的端口号。
传输配置项
- protocol: 传输协议类型,常见的有
tcp
、kcp
、ws
、quic
等。 - settings: 针对传输协议的具体设置,例如 WebSocket 相关配置。
代理配置项
- clients: 定义可以使用该 V2Ray 的客户端信息,通常包括
id
、alterId
等。 - servers: 定义 V2Ray 的服务器信息,包括
address
和port
。
修改 V2Ray 配置的步骤
- 打开配置文件: 使用文本编辑器打开 V2Ray 的配置文件。
- 修改所需配置项: 根据需要修改
inbounds
、outbounds
、settings
等配置项。 - 检查 JSON 格式: 确保修改后的文件格式正确,可以使用在线 JSON 校验工具进行验证。
- 保存文件: 保存修改后的配置文件。
保存和重启 V2Ray
更改配置后,需要重启 V2Ray 服务才能使改动生效。
- Linux 系统: 使用命令
sudo systemctl restart v2ray
- Windows 系统: 可以通过任务管理器结束 V2Ray 进程,然后重新启动。
- MacOS 系统: 使用
brew services restart v2ray
重启 V2Ray 服务。
常见问题解答
Q1: V2Ray 配置文件怎么才能正确运行?
A1: 确保配置文件中的 JSON 格式正确,特别是逗号、引号等位置。可以使用在线工具来验证配置文件。
Q2: 如何知道 V2Ray 的运行状态?
A2: 可以通过查看 V2Ray 的日志文件来检查运行状态,通常日志文件路径为 /var/log/v2ray/access.log
。
Q3: V2Ray 如何支持多用户?
A3: 在 inbounds
中配置多个 clients
项,每个用户可以有独立的 id
和 alterId
。
Q4: 如何排查 V2Ray 连接问题?
A4: 检查配置文件是否正确,确认网络连接是否畅通,并查看 V2Ray 的日志以获取详细信息。
Q5: V2Ray 支持哪些传输协议?
A5: V2Ray 支持多种传输协议,包括 tcp
、kcp
、ws
、h2
、quic
等,用户可以根据需求进行选择。
通过以上步骤和常见问题解答,您可以顺利地更改 V2Ray 的配置并解决使用过程中遇到的问题。希望本篇文章对您有所帮助!
正文完